Who will become minister in Nitish government? Possible names of JDU-LJP(R) and RLM, BJP in mood for change

NDA has got majority in Bihar 2025 elections. Nitish Kumar can take oath as CM for the 10th time on November 20. BJP can make major changes in the new cabinet and its allies will also get a place.

After the National Democratic Alliance (NDA) got absolute majority in the results of Bihar Assembly Elections 2025, the efforts to form a new government have intensified. While Union Minister Chirag Paswan held a meeting with the winning MLAs, JDU has also called a meeting of the legislature party. It is believed that in this meeting, Nitish Kumar is likely to be unanimously elected as the leader of the legislature party. According to sources, Nitish Kumar can take oath as Chief Minister for the 10th time on November 20. Before the formation of the new government, the first list of possible faces to join the cabinet has come out, in which BJP seems to be in the mood for major changes.

Cabinet size and parties’ quota

According to information received from sources, this time the cabinet can be of 30 or 32 members, whereas according to the current strength of the Assembly, a maximum of 36 ministers can be made. The new government may include almost equal number of ministers (about 13-14) from JDU and BJP. Three ministers can be made from Chirag Paswan’s party LJP(R), while one minister each can be made from Jitan Ram Manjhi’s party HAM and Upendra Kushwaha’s party RLM.

Reshuffle in BJP and race for Deputy CM

This time, preparations are underway for a large-scale reshuffle in the BJP quota. The party is considering a strategy to include a large number of new faces like in Madhya Pradesh and Rajasthan, which may give a chance to new leaders in place of many old ministers of the previous government. According to political experts, BJP is considering making two Deputy Chief Ministers this time too. In the race of Deputy CM, the names of Samrat Chaudhary, Mangal Pandey and Ramkripal Yadav are among the major contenders.

Probable Ministers (BJP): Samrat Chaudhary, Nitin Naveen, Mangal Pandey, Ramkripal Yadav and Rajneesh Kumar are likely to become ministers. Deputy CM Vijay Sinha of the previous government can be replaced, although he is considered the main contender for the post of Speaker.

Possible names of JDU and allies

JDU is in a mood to retain most of the experienced ministers of the previous government. About 10 ministers may get another chance. Possible ministers of JDU include the names of Vijay Chaudhary, Bijendra Yadav, Shravan Kumar, Ashok Chaudhary, Lacey Singh, Jama Khan, Madan Sahni, Jayant Raj, Maheshwar Hazari and Santosh Nirala.

from allies

  • HAM: Santosh Manjhi.
  • RLM: Upendra Kushwaha’s wife Snehlata can be made a minister.
  • LJP(R): Raju Tiwari’s name is prominently trending, while Sanjay Paswan’s name is also in the list.

Suspense on the post of Speaker

According to sources, BJP may retain the post of Assembly Speaker this time. Deputy CM Vijay Sinha of the previous government can be made the speaker instead of Deputy CM. Since 2020, the post of Speaker has been continuously given to BJP in NDA governments.
